Bug 2047442

Summary: Please branch and build rocksdb in epel8 and epel9
Product: [Fedora] Fedora Reporter: Davide Cavalca <davide>
Component: rocksdbAssignee: Davide Cavalca <davide>
Status: CLOSED ERRAT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: rawhideCC: hegjon, mmuzila
Target Milestone: ---Keywords: FutureFeature, Reopened
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: rocksdb-6.26.1-2.el8 rocksdb-6.26.1-2.el9 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2022-02-17 03:16:28 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 2047441    
Bug Blocks: 1914423    

Description Davide Cavalca 2022-01-27 20:48:48 UTC
Please branch and build rocksdb in epel8 and epel9.

If you do not wish to maintain rocksdb in epel8 and epel9,
or do not think you will be able to do this in a timely manner,
the EPEL Packaging SIG would be happy to be a co-maintainer of the package.

Comment 1 Davide Cavalca 2022-01-27 20:49:31 UTC
rocksdb builds out of the box on epel8 from a local test. On epel9 it needs gflags-devel, which I've requested in https://bugzilla.redhat.com/show_bug.cgi?id=2047441

Comment 2 Jonny Heggheim 2022-02-06 04:45:52 UTC
EPEL Packaging SIG added as co-maintainer

Comment 3 Jonny Heggheim 2022-02-06 04:49:10 UTC
Re-open, since the branches have not been made

Comment 5 Jonny Heggheim 2022-02-07 22:06:45 UTC
I would like that someone else is doing the maintenance for epel, do you mind changing the assignee Davide Cavalca?

Comment 6 Davide Cavalca 2022-02-07 22:37:45 UTC
Sure, happy to take this. Also feel free to set the bugzilla assignee for EPEL on https://src.fedoraproject.org/rpms/rocksdb to @epel-packagers-sig if you'd like. Thanks!

Comment 7 Davide Cavalca 2022-02-07 23:44:49 UTC
I'm not able to push to the epel8 and epel9 branches:

$ git push
Total 0 (delta 0), reused 0 (delta 0), pack-reused 0
remote: Fall-through deny
remote: Denied push for ref 'refs/heads/epel9' for user 'dcavalca'
remote: All changes have been rejected
To ssh://pkgs.fedoraproject.org/rpms/rocksdb
 ! [remote rejected] epel9 -> epel9 (pre-receive hook declined)
error: failed to push some refs to 'ssh://pkgs.fedoraproject.org/rpms/rocksdb'

Could you please check the permissions again? I see epel-packagers-sig is listed as collaborator, but please make sure it has epel* in the branch access list. Thanks!

Comment 8 Jonny Heggheim 2022-02-08 02:01:33 UTC
Thanks. I added you as admin, plus specified epel* as branch for epel-packagers-sig.

Comment 9 Fedora Update System 2022-02-08 16:55:13 UTC
FEDORA-EPEL-2022-8ef2708d9e has been submitted as an update to Fedora EPEL 8.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-8ef2708d9e

Comment 10 Fedora Update System 2022-02-08 17:21:03 UTC
FEDORA-EPEL-2022-03ada84f72 has been submitted as an update to Fedora EPEL 9.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-03ada84f72

Comment 11 Fedora Update System 2022-02-09 01:35:12 UTC
FEDORA-EPEL-2022-8ef2708d9e has been pushed to the Fedora EPEL 8 testing repository.

You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-8ef2708d9e

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 12 Fedora Update System 2022-02-09 01:48:20 UTC
FEDORA-EPEL-2022-03ada84f72 has been pushed to the Fedora EPEL 9 testing repository.

You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2022-03ada84f72

See also https://fedoraproject.org/wiki/QA:Updates_Testing for more information on how to test updates.

Comment 13 Fedora Update System 2022-02-17 03:16:28 UTC
FEDORA-EPEL-2022-8ef2708d9e has been pushed to the Fedora EPEL 8 stable repository.
If problem still persists, please make note of it in this bug report.

Comment 14 Fedora Update System 2022-02-17 03:34:21 UTC
FEDORA-EPEL-2022-03ada84f72 has been pushed to the Fedora EPEL 9 stable repository.
If problem still persists, please make note of it in this bug report.